

"Viola ""Vi"" Tullier Taylor, 88, died peacefully Friday, December 30, 2016, at Our Lady of the Lake Regional Medical Center, surrounded by loved ones. She was a resident of Baton Rouge and a native of Plaquemine. She was a retired secretary from Exxon and most recently lived at Williamsburg Retirement Community. She is survived by her brother and sister-in-law, Archie and Rometra Jackson Tullier of Baton Rouge; sister-in-law, Janice Tullier, of Plaquemine; nieces and nephews Marty Noble and husband, Bill, Pam Chenier, Barry Tullier and wife Delba, Keetsie Gunnels and husband Ron, Debbie Rivet and husband Pat, Lisa Hunt and husband Ron, Lani Langlois and husband Ben; cousins Patricia Bagot, Joli Bagot Bryan and husband Thomas Bryan, Jason Bagot and numerous great- and great-great n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death by her husband Robert K. Taylor, her parents Joseph and Bertha McCullum Tullier; three sisters, Sue Tullier, Myrtle Doize and Mary Tullier; brothers Bill and Bobby Tullier; brother-in-law Morris Doize; sister-in-law Deannie Tullier and cousin Walter Bagot. Visitation at Our Lady of Mercy Catholic Church on Tuesday, January 3, 2017, at 9:00 a.m. until Mass of Christian Burial at 10:00 a.m. Internment immediately following at Greenoaks Memorial Park. Pallbearers will be Bill Noble, Pat Rivet, Tyler Rivet, Joseph Tullier, Andrew Gunnels and Randy Richard. Special thanks to her caregivers Dianne Dubisson and Betty Lavallais. In lieu of flowers, memorial donations may be made to St. Vincent DePaul Society, Greater Baton Rouge Food Bank, or a charity of your choice.
